Have you put the tripple"s on it yet? I am looking at getting an 36ft. I was really thinking about getting the tripple's instead of the twins.

NOMOGOFAST 01-06-2009 01:23 PM

trips
 
Go with triple two strokes for sure, not four strokes. Verados weigh to much for the length and weight of the 36. It ends up being about a 500lb difference.

Would the handling be that much different from the Honda to the Merc?

Honda's were 225HP 4 strokes- not the "kind" of power a Concept hull is for IMHO.

Last forever on a "other than a performance CC" CC or a true "fishing boat".

Not enough "umph" if that makes sense
